| Current Orc Strats Okay I stole this orc strat off a tillerman replay and copied it to my needs.
3 peons to gold 1 to build burrow 1 to build altar que 4
rally wood
wait until you get enough wood upgrade to stronghold, get BM.
When enuf gold get warmill build more burrows
Creep with BM and build 2 towers
(now crossroads) build 2 of either spirit lodge or beastiary (up to you)
Research upgrades, get 2nd hero, upgrade to fortress.
3rd hero mass units.
I normally go docs and even tho the heros don't sound like much strength they do enuf dmg and back up with the doc really destories people
Counters: Most early rushes (not hero), good planned tower rush, many tier 3 units.

| Re: Current Orc Strats HEre is my way of strategy:
1. 3 orcs on gold, 1 on altar, 1 on burrow
2. que 3 (maximum) and rally all on wood
3 When burrow is finished, put peon on gold
4. When altar is finished, summon any hero, put peon on gold
5. By this time all the peons should be out, and u should hav 80 lumber. build barracks using a peon on gold
6. Now u quickly build a warmill when u hav ennuff resources
7. after warmill is dun, start building headhunters at rax (baracks) **DONT BUILD GRUNTS, TOO EXPENSIVE AND WASTE OF FOOD**
8. Go upgrade to stronghold, and when u got 2 headhunters, go creep.
9. while creeping, build more burrows and headhunters
10. after upgrade to stronghold, build beastiary adn spirit lodge. research shaman adept and witch doctor adept. in beastiary, build 2 raiders and 1 kodo.
11. upgrade to fortress(note: during all this you should be creeping, scouting, and building troops)
12. during upgrade, build 2 shamans and 2 witch doctors. By now, ur hero should be lvl 4-5 (continue creeping)
13. after fortress research master in shaman and witch doctor.
14. join all ur troops together and go kill if ur past lvl 6, or if ur lower, go creep high level creeps
Thats basically it, enjoy!

Starting Build Order
===============
-Build 2 Peons
-4 Peons on Gold, 1 builds Altar
-First peon built makes burrow, build another
-Second peon built makes Barracks, build another
-Third peon built goes to wood. All peons making structures go to wood when done
-When barracks done, make 1 grunt. When altar done, make your hero.
-Fourth Peon fills up gold mine to 5.
-When you hit 40 wood again, make a second burrow.
-When you hit 30 wood, make a Shop
-When you get the resources for Stronghold, start teching. Make sure you have at least 8 peons on wood. Make a War Mill during this phase.
How you make the units and upgrades and stuff after that is dependent on you. Quote: |
